Malvern Prep senior attackman Scott Hueber has committed to play Division III lacrosse at Ursinus College.
Hueber was a member of a Friars team that tied with Haverford School for the Inter-Ac League championship last year.
Hueber plans to major in Business and Economics at Ursinus. He said he liked the program being run by Jamie Steele, who enters his first full year as head coach after being hired as an interim coach early in the 2009 season.
“The combination major of Business and Economics really interested me,” Hueber said. “I really liked the school. I also liked Muhlenberg and Randolph Macon, but in the end the deal breaker was coach Steele. I feel he has the program is on the rise.”
Hueber, who plays for the Duke’s Lacrosse Club, also is optimistic about Malvern Prep’s fortunes for 2010. He said the team has had a smooth transition to new head coach Dan Keating and his top assistant, brother Mike Keating. Dan Keating served one year as an assistant to former coach John McEvoy, who retired from coaching after the season.
“We’re working hard in the weight room and we hope to improve in every aspect of the game,” Hueber said. “We’re really excited. People are hyping up Haverford because they have a lot of guys committed. But we can make some serious noise.”
